regulate its output voltage from an input voltage above,
below, or equal to the output. The input voltage range
of DC1198B-A is from 4.5V to 20V with a preset output
voltage of 12V. The rated load current is 5A, although
derating is necessary for certain V
conditions. The switching frequency may be synchronized
to an external clock from 200kHz to 400kHz. This PLL
